Runbook: Account recovery during Quarrel API N+1 remediation

Support team: while the fix for the GraphQL N+1 query on the Quarrel profile resolver rolls out, batched loaders may briefly return stale account states. If a customer is locked out during this window, use the admin recovery console on the Harwick node rather than the standard reset flow. The console requires an interactive unlock before any account action, using the passphrase below.

recovery phrase for fajeg-kawep: druix-gorius-briax-ulaeth-fraox-lammir-pelox-jormir-pelwyn-julir

Flagwright evaluates rollout rules locally, but it must authenticate to the Pellman control plane before it can pull flag definitions. Set FLAGWRIGHT_ENV to `staging` for all contractor work, and FLAGWRIGHT_POLL_SECONDS to 30 unless the platform team says otherwise. Never copy values between environments; staging and production credentials are rotated on different schedules. When editing `.env.staging`, keep variables alphabetized and one per line. Add the control-plane signing secret on its own line directly below this paragraph.

secret setting of fawig-tawip: RELAY_SECRET3=e04

## Artifact Signing — SDK Parity Notes (Weekly Sync)

Kestrel SDK for Android reached parity with the Swift client this sprint: offline queueing, batched telemetry, and retry semantics now match. Both SDKs ship as signed artifacts from the same pipeline. Remaining gap: background sync throttling, targeted next sprint. Verify both release bundles before tagging. Both artifacts validate against the shared signing key below.

signing key of kawig-fafog = bky19_6Fypv1qws7J8qJtaYjX